Connecting JavaScript to HTML

JavaScript facilitates interactions between the user’s web browser and the website the user is visiting. All major web browsers have a dedicated JavaScript engine to execute JS code on users’ devices. We’re a place where coders share, stay up-to-date and grow their careers. Once unpublished, this post will become invisible to the public and only accessible to Paul J. Williams. Once unpublished, all posts by pauljwil will become hidden and only accessible to themselves. It will become hidden in your post, but will still be visible via the comment’s permalink.

JavaScript can modify all HTML elements, attributes, CSS styling, create new events, elements, add attributes, and many more. This makes JavaScript the commanding officer of the HTML. JavaScript is a text-based scripting and dynamic programming language widely used by developers. It was founded more than two decades ago but is still the most commonly https://deveducation.com/ used language and hence is recognized by every modern browser which has an in-built engine. The element will print this message only if JavaScript is disabled in the user’s browser or his browser does not support JavaScript at all. The element provides us an alternate way to create content for the users that either have browsers that don?

Not the answer you’re looking for? Browse other questions tagged javascripthtml or ask your own question.

In this section, you’ll start by creating your first HTML file. You’ll learn how to structure your HTML code to make it readable for your browser and for humans. Writing semantic HTML code will make your documents accessible for a wide range of visitors. After all, you want to enable everybody to consume your content, whether they’re visiting your page with a browser or using screen reading tools. There are two ways to add javascript to your HTML file. Document Object Model is created by the browser when the webpage is downloaded.

connect a html element to js

When you want to build websites as a Python programmer, there’s no way around HTML and CSS. Almost every website on the Internet is built with HTML markup to structure the page. To make a website look nice, you can style HTML with CSS. In the above example, we added functionality to the button by making it trigger an alert dialog when clicked. We will learn briefly about the JavaScript and then how to link JavaScript to HTML.

You can do that in one line like this, if you don’t need the reference to the element after that:

They function similarly to blueprints and help developers build apps and websites with greater functionality. You can use JavaScript to build complex websites, browser games, and apps. You can also use it to connect servers to websites and web apps. Many of the most widely-used websites and apps on the internet use JavaScript—including Facebook, Netflix, Google, and YouTube.

  • Approximately 95 percent of websites use HTML, so you’ll be hard-pressed to avoid it if you want to do any web development work in Python.
  • Click here for the steps to include external JavaScript.
  • With createElement, we need to create each element as well as indicate its properties using JavaScript, for instance the class attribute.
  • You can also include Jquery from a content distribution network such as the one hosted by Google.

Any combination of HTML/CSS/JavaScript/SVG/Canvas is fine. JavaScript is a programming language mostly used client-side to make webpages interactive. You can create amazing webpages without JavaScript, but JavaScript opens up a whole new level of possibilities. When working with files for the web, JavaScript needs to be loaded and run alongside HTML markup.

JavaScript, also abbreviated to JS, is a programming language used in web development. As one of the core technologies of the web alongside HTML and CSS, JavaScript is used to make webpages interactive and to build web apps. Modern web browsers, which adhere to common display standards, support JavaScript through built-in connect js to html engines without the need for additional plugins. This code is the most minimal valid HTML document that you can get away with. Strictly speaking, you could even ditch the lang attribute in line 4. But adding the right language subtag is recommended to declare which natural language your document contains.

connect a html element to js